      Hi! Total newbie here.
      Is it possible to apply resin like you would nail polish or varnish with a brush?
      I want to use pva glue and water to apply a printed image around a straw and then apply some kind of hard, clear finish to secure the printed paper to the straw. Can I put the straw on a skewer and apply resin with a small nail-polish-like brush and leave to dry? Or Alternatively can I use a spray?

    • #38969
      Katherine Swift
      Keymaster

      Hi Felicity,

      In situations like this, I like to use a foam brush. You can find them in the paint section of home improvement stores.
